.sf-landing{--sf-obsidian: #000000;--sf-bone: #f5f5f5;--sf-ash: #aaa69c;--sf-mono: "Roboto Mono", "SFMono-Regular", Consolas, "Liberation Mono", monospace;--sf-serif: "Cormorant Garamond", "Bodoni 72", "Iowan Old Style", Georgia, serif;position:relative;min-height:520svh;background:var(--sf-obsidian);color:var(--sf-bone)}.sf-landing__sticky{position:sticky;inset-block-start:0;height:100svh;min-height:34rem;overflow:hidden;background:var(--sf-obsidian)}.sf-stage{width:100%;height:100%;background:var(--sf-obsidian)}.sf-audio-video{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;opacity:0;pointer-events:none;transition:opacity .26s ease}.sf-audio-video.is-playing{opacity:1}.sf-landing__shade{position:absolute;top:0;right:0;bottom:0;left:0;pointer-events:none;background:radial-gradient(circle at 68% 28%,rgba(169,145,90,.12),transparent 22rem),linear-gradient(90deg,#000000c7,#0000002e 46%,#000000b8),linear-gradient(180deg,#00000038,#000000c7)}.sf-overlay,.sf-end-reveal{position:absolute;z-index:2}.sf-overlay--intro{--sf-intro-top-pad: clamp(1.25rem, 6vw, 5.5rem);inset-block-start:calc(max(var(--header-group-height, 0px),var(--header-height, 0px)) + env(safe-area-inset-top,0px) + var(--sf-intro-top-pad));inset-inline-start:clamp(1.1rem,5vw,5rem);width:min(36rem,calc(100% - 2.2rem));perspective:900px}.sf-overlay--intro>*{opacity:0;visibility:hidden;filter:blur(14px);transform:translate3d(-42px,34px,0) rotateY(-4deg);will-change:opacity,filter,transform}.sf-kicker{margin:0;color:var(--sf-action);font-family:var(--sf-mono);font-size:clamp(.66rem,.85vw,.78rem);font-weight:500;letter-spacing:.2em;text-transform:uppercase}.sf-overlay h1,.sf-noscript h1{max-width:9ch;margin:.9rem 0 0;color:var(--sf-bone);font-family:var(--sf-serif);font-size:clamp(4rem,10vw,10rem);font-weight:700;letter-spacing:-.06em;line-height:.86}.sf-overlay p:not(.sf-kicker),.sf-noscript p:not(.sf-kicker){max-width:32rem;margin:1.2rem 0 0;color:#f5f5f5bd;font-family:var(--sf-mono);font-size:clamp(.95rem,1.15vw,1.08rem);line-height:1.75}.sf-end-reveal{inset-inline:clamp(1.1rem,5vw,5rem);inset-block-end:clamp(1.1rem,5vw,4.5rem);display:grid;grid-template-columns:minmax(16rem,.78fr) auto;gap:clamp(1rem,3vw,2.5rem);align-items:end;opacity:0;pointer-events:none;transform:translateY(1.25rem);transition:opacity .42s ease,transform .42s ease}.sf-end-reveal.is-revealed{opacity:1;pointer-events:auto;transform:translateY(0)}.sf-audio,.sf-cta{border:1px solid rgba(245,245,245,.14);background:transparent;box-shadow:0 1.25rem 4rem #0000006b;-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px)}.sf-audio{display:grid;gap:.9rem;width:min(30rem,100%);padding:clamp(1rem,2vw,1.35rem)}.sf-audio__controls{display:flex;align-items:center;justify-content:space-between;gap:1rem;flex-wrap:wrap}.sf-audio__button,.sf-cta__button{display:inline-flex;align-items:center;justify-content:center;min-height:2.8rem;border:1px solid var(--sf-action);background:var(--sf-action);color:#060605;font-family:var(--sf-mono);font-size:.72rem;font-weight:700;letter-spacing:.16em;line-height:1;text-decoration:none;text-transform:uppercase}.sf-audio__button{min-width:9.5rem;padding:.75rem 1.1rem}.sf-audio__time{color:#f5f5f5ad;font-family:var(--sf-mono);font-size:.74rem;letter-spacing:.08em}.sf-cta{display:grid;gap:.9rem;justify-items:start;min-width:min(20rem,100%);padding:clamp(1rem,2vw,1.35rem)}.sf-cta__button{width:100%;padding:.9rem 1.35rem}.sf-cta__button.is-disabled{opacity:.42}.sf-audio__button:focus-visible,.sf-cta__button:focus-visible{outline:2px solid var(--sf-bone);outline-offset:.25rem}.sf-noscript{min-height:100svh;display:grid;align-items:end;padding:clamp(1.1rem,5vw,5rem);background-position:center;background-size:cover}.sf-noscript>div{width:min(36rem,100%);padding:clamp(1rem,3vw,2rem);background:#000000b8}@media screen and (max-width:639px){.sf-landing{min-height:460svh}.sf-landing__sticky{min-height:100svh}.sf-overlay--intro{--sf-intro-top-pad: 1rem;inset-inline:1rem;width:auto}.sf-overlay h1,.sf-noscript h1{font-size:clamp(3.6rem,17vw,5.8rem)}.sf-end-reveal{inset-inline:1rem;inset-block-end:1rem;grid-template-columns:1fr}.sf-audio,.sf-cta{width:100%}.sf-audio__controls{align-items:stretch;flex-direction:column}.sf-audio__button{width:100%}}@media(prefers-reduced-motion:reduce){.sf-overlay--intro>*{opacity:1;visibility:visible;filter:none;transform:none}.sf-end-reveal{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/12/assets/scroll-frame-landing.css.map */
